In 1947,Texas gambler, Benny Binion, came to Vegas and went into partnership with Kell Houssels at the Las Vegas Club. When Houssels moved the Las Vegas Club to its present location, Binion took over the old premises and opened the Westerner Club. Binion plays a BIG part of the history of LAS.
That token is historic, for sure--maybe even of value.

that's a really cool dog tag. there are many collectors that watch ebay regularly. it having an odd shape and early year could bring high dollar.
the bag tags can be a few dollars or up to say $50 depending rarity and number of collectors. you could search ebay listings of completed items to get a feel for these.
the amusement and transportation tokens seem rather common. lucky to get few dollars each.
the westerner token - i don't know .
the advertising iron range token i haven't seen before but don't collect them either so not sure of value but these sort of tokens are usually collected with condition in mind. so it being holed hurts it. it could be worth only a few dollars. not sure how many collectors there are for them.

anyway hope some or any of this helps.
